This change reworks the locker access flow in the Tumblenest app. Previously, a pickup code expired the moment the door sensor fired, which stranded customers whose doors stuck. Codes now remain valid through a short grace window, and reopen attempts are logged for support review. Nothing changes in the refund path. The timing constants the support team should know when troubleshooting are below.

tuning table, kawep-tawif:
CAPS = {
    "olidor": 80,
    "belion": 7,
    "quenys": 225,
    "druox": 839,
    "fraath": 482,
}

Handover note — Priya to Tomas. New starters sometimes need after-hours access to the server room at Brindle Court for scheduled maintenance. Remind them to log every visit in the wall binder and to lock the inner cage on the way out. The outer door won't accept standard badges after 7pm, so they'll need the after-hours keypad code, which is:

door code, yawig-tajep: bdg-GH-3

Subject: Signed contracts moving Friday

Dispatch,

The executed Corvane Leasing agreements are going from the Ashdown office to Pellerton on Friday morning. One sealed envelope, flagged priority. Warehouse shift lead should stage it in the secure cabinet Thursday evening and note it on the outbound manifest. The courier is booked for 10:15. At pick-up, the shift lead should apply the instruction below.

drop instructions, hahip-badug: the quenox ralath courier leaves the kaseth fraiel rusiel tameth belys istdor ralion giliel ledger at gate 7830 under passcode 165413

## Webhook Retries Failing Silently

Pushgrove retries webhook deliveries up to 6 times with exponential backoff starting at 30 seconds. A delivery is marked dead after the final attempt returns a non-2xx status. If a customer reports missing events, check the dead-letter queue in the Relay console before assuming an upstream outage. Replaying requires an authenticated call to the redelivery endpoint; the staging dispatcher will reject anonymous requests. Use the on-call service credential below when triggering a manual replay.

login token, yajeg-fawif: eyJhbGciOiJIUzI1NiIsInR5cCI6IkpXVCJ9.eyJzdWIiOiIEdPQYnZXaZIn0.HSRTnYZBx0Qc